Petition to the Government of Canada
- Seniors (aged 65 years and over) are the fastest growing segment of Canada’s population accounting for 16.9 per cent and for the first time have exceeded the child population aged below 15 years (Census 2016);
- Seniors will remain the fastest growing cohort and are projected to constitute one fourth of the population by 2036; and
- Seniors, despite their large and increasing numbers, remain unrepresented in the Government with no one in Cabinet exclusively mandated to consider their needs and inform cross-departmentally a coordinated approach for addressing various relevant issues and oversee that the system is working effectively for our ageing population.
